As far as i am aware you would need to run both steam accounts (you have two logins for steam? of did you purchase Eve Online twice on the same steam account?).

I don't think Steam allows you to run two Steam Clients simultaneous and because of the Eve login tied to the Steam login you wont be able to run both eve clients at the same time if you are running them on the same PC, mind you this is a Steam limitation.

If you run Steam1 on PC1 and Steam2 on PC2 you will be able to run both at the same time.

If you want to be able to run from 1 PC you can at maximum use 1 Eve Online account via Steam, if you want to run more you need to purchase those directly from the Eve Online website wich allowes you to get a normal Username and password. Those allow you to use the ' switch user account' feature on the launcher.
